Isaiah 11:7

Context

11:7 A cow and a bear will graze together,

their young will lie down together. 1 

A lion, like an ox, will eat straw.

Isaiah 13:18

Context

13:18 Their arrows will cut young men to ribbons; 2 

they have no compassion on a person’s offspring, 3 

they will not 4  look with pity on children.

1 tn Heb “and a cow and a bear will graze – together – they will lie down, their young.” This is a case of pivot pattern; יַחְדָּו (yakhddav, “together”) goes with both the preceding and following statements.

2 tn Heb “and bows cut to bits young men.” “Bows” stands by metonymy for arrows.

3 tn Heb “the fruit of the womb.”

4 tn Heb “their eye does not.” Here “eye” is a metonymy for the whole person.
